MEETING OF THE ELK RIVER CITY COUNCIL <br />HELD AT THE ELK RIVER CITY HALL <br />MONDAY, JUNE 1, 1998 <br /> <br />Members Present: <br /> <br />Mayor Duitsman, Councilmembers Dietz, Thompson, and <br />Holmgren <br /> <br />Members Absent: Councilmember Farber <br /> <br />Staff Present: <br /> <br />Pat Klaers, City Administrator; Terry Maurer, City Engineer; Sandra <br />Thackeray, City Clerk; Phil Hals, Street/Park Superintendent; Steve <br />Rohlf, Building and Zoning Administrator; Laurie Mezera-Kerr, <br />Environmental and Zoning Code Enforcement Officer <br /> <br />1. Call Meetinq To Order <br /> <br />Pursuant to due call and notice thereof, the meeting of the Elk River City Council <br />was called to order at 6:00 p.m. by Mayor Duitsman. <br /> <br />2. Consider Agenda <br /> <br />COUNCILMEMBER THOMPSON MOVED TO APPROVE THE 6/1/98 CITY COUNCIL <br />AGENDA. COUNCILMEMBER HOLMGREN SECONDED THE MOTION. THE MOTION <br />CARRIED 4-0. <br /> <br />3. Consider Consent Aqenda <br /> <br />COUNCILMEMBER HOLMGREN MOVED TO APPROVE THE CONSENT AGENDA AS <br />FOLLOWS: <br /> <br />3.1. <br />3.2. <br />3.3. <br />3.4. <br /> <br />CHECK REGISTER - APPROVED <br />5/26/98 CITY COUNCIL MINUTES - APPROVED <br />6/22/98 CITY COUNCIL MEETING CANCELED - APPROVED <br />EXEMPTION FROM LAWFUL GAMBLING FOR DUCKS UNLIMITED - APPROVED <br /> <br />COUNCILMEMBER THOMPSON SECONDED THE MOTION. THE MOTION CARRIED 4- <br />O. <br /> <br />4.1. Consider Hearinq on Tobacco Ordinance <br /> <br />The City Clerk reviewed the draft tobacco ordinance. She informed the Council <br />of the amendments that were made following the Council's first review of the <br />ordinance on April 27, 1998. The City Clerk reviewed the major provisions of the <br />ordinance and indicated that it was the city's intent to at least meet the <br />statewide minimum standards.
